The present status of theory and experiment relating to interplanetary bodies larger than molecules but smaller than asteroids is reviewed. The dynamics, nature, and origins of these objects are considered. The evidences from rocket and spacecraft measurements, meteor observations, terrestrial accretion and light-scattering phenomena are presented. The various lines of research are leading to a better understanding of these bodies, but there are many uncertainties to be resolved.
